sys.dm_broker_activated_tasks (Transact-SQL)

Aplica-se a: SQL Server

Retorna uma linha para cada procedimento armazenado ativado pelo Service Broker.

Nome da coluna Tipo de dados Descrição
spid int ID da sessão do procedimento armazenado ativado. É NULLABLE.
database_id smallint ID do banco de dados no qual a fila está definida. É NULLABLE.
queue_id int ID do objeto da fila para a qual o procedimento armazenado foi ativado. É NULLABLE.
procedure_name nvarchar(650) Nome do procedimento armazenado ativado. É NULLABLE.
execute_as int ID do usuário com o qual o procedimento armazenado é executado. É NULLABLE.

Permissões

, é necessário ter permissão VIEW SERVER STATE no servidor.

Permissões do SQL Server 2022 e posteriores

É necessária a permissão VIEW SERVER PERFORMANCE STATE no servidor.

Junções físicas

Diagrama de junções físicas para sys.dm_broker_activated_tasks.

Cardinalidades de relações

De Para Relação
dm_broker_activated_tasks.spid dm_exec_sessions.session_id Um-para-um

Próximas etapas

Exibições e funções de gerenciamento dinâmico (Transact-SQL)
Exibições de gerenciamento dinâmico relacionadas ao Service Broker (Transact-SQL)